The Mechanical & Piping Group is a Hatch global practice providing Mechanical design expertise to a wide variety of Hatch's commodity-based business practices. Our capability spans through the whole project lifecycle comprising; scoping, conceptual design, pre-feasibility, feasibility studies, detailed engineering, construction support and project management. The group supports several different fields, such as energy, mineral processing, and infrastructure.


Our Sudbury team is currently seeking a dedicated Senior Mechanical Designer to assist project work in the office with potential for field opportunities. The Senior Mechanical Designer is broadly responsible for development of the 3D Model and 2D drawings while leading model design reviews and milestone reviews. In addition, the Senior Mechanical Designer is required to provide support to the various discipline engineers and the construction team.


As the successful candidate, you will:

• Be responsible for the production of mechanical equipment layouts, models, and drawings in accordance with project requirements and under the supervision of the Lead Mechanical Engineer
• Execute designs in accordance with the mechanical and layout design criteria
• Have sound knowledge in the design of project specific mechanical components or systems, as well as fundamental knowledge of plant processes.

• Develop design details of standard design elements
• Prepare 3D equipment modeling and 3D design
• Generating 2D drawings from the 3D model as required by the project
• Perform conceptual layout work as well as check drawings prior to release
• Use vendor data, drawings, and information to develop and verify the model
• Create and maintain check sheets for all equipment as vendor data is received. Back model all changes as required.
• Perform clash detection of models with other discipline models
• Provide material quantity takeoffs for estimating purposes or inclusion into bulk commodity purchases and installation contracts
• Conduct operability and maintainability reviews, walkthroughs. Familiarity with HAZOP studies will be an advantage.
• Understanding of project mission including user requirements
• Provide mentorship and supervision to the design team.
• Provide regular feedback to the Overall Engineering Manager and Mechanical Lead on progress with preparation of deliverables.

You bring to the role:

• Minimum of 8 years of experience in a heavy industrial design and layout. EPCM environment is preferred.
• Minimum of 3 years’ experience with Bentley, Openplant, or 3D Microstation.
• Knowledge of industry and regulatory standards, regulations, and codes pertinent to the design and systems related to the project.

• Strong deliverable focus with a proven ability to attain quality and schedule objectives while maintaining budgets.
• Able to lead small teams, plan and supervise the work of others.
• Understanding of other discipline interfaces and requirements.
• Experience in mentoring young professionals.
• Strong personal commitment to Safety and Quality.
• Strong ability to engage and coordinate the design with client representatives.
• Knowledge of project delivery, including the activities, interfaces and interdependence of all project disciplines.
• Experience with greenfield and brownfield interfaces, including constructability experience
• Willing and able to travel for short durations to various global project offices or to site is considered an asset.
